Monocrystalline vs Polycrystalline Solar Panels | Switchable

A more efficient solar panel transforms more of the sun''s energy into electricity. The better monocrystalline panels are up to 23% efficiency, while polycrystalline panels frequently have efficiencies up to 20%. Since polycrystalline panels are less efficient, more of them are required to produce a given number of kilowatt-hours per month.

What are the Different Types of Solar Photovoltaic Cells?

Amorphous/thin film solar panels. At 7%, thin film solar panels are among the least efficient on the market but they are the cheapest option. They work well in low light, even moonlight, and are made from non-crystalline silicone that can be transferred in a thin film onto another material such as glass.

Types of photovoltaic cells

Although crystalline PV cells dominate the market, cells can also be made from thin films—making them much more flexible and durable. One type of thin film PV cell is amorphous silicon (a-Si) which is produced by depositing thin layers of silicon on to a glass substrate. The result is a very thin and flexible cell which uses less than 1% of the silicon needed for a crystalline cell.

Monocrystalline Cells vs. Polycrystalline Cells: What''s the

This means that a solar panel with a temperature coefficient of -0.4 %/°C will decrease in efficiency by 0.4% for every 1°C above 25°C. Therefore, a lower percentage represents a better performing solar panel. Most polycrystalline solar panels have a temperature coefficient between -0.37 %/°C to -0.5 %/°C.
